Description

Yamhill County approved a new services contract with Lines for Life to operate the county’s 24/7 telephonic crisis line through June 30, 2027. The agreement, replacing a prior contract, caps payments at $200,000 with expected costs of about $117,500 based on projected call volumes.

Contract Details

Contract Amount

Not to exceed $200,000; approximately $117,500 expected

Vendor

LINES FOR LIFE

Agency

Yamhill County, OR

Contract Type

P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ES

Document Date

May 28, 2026

Contract Term

Effective upon full execution through June 30, 2027

Renewal Date

2027-06-30

Renewal Info

Contract runs from execution through June 30, 2027 and may be renewed or extended upon mutual agreement pursuant to Section 1 and Section 8 of the services contract; it replaces a prior agreement approved under BO 16-518 and last amended under BO 24-177.
